The Top Interior Design Trends for Spring 2025
Interior design is about embracing a balance between nostalgia and modern sophistication. Homeowners are gravitating toward designs that create a sense of warmth, personality, and connection. From rich textures to sustainable choices, these trends will shape the way we decorate and experience our homes this season.
- Butter Yellow: The Colour of the Season
A warm, buttery yellow is emerging as the must-have color for Spring 2025. This inviting hue evokes happiness and optimism, making it perfect for brightening up your home. Whether through painted walls, upholstery, or accent decor, incorporating butter yellow adds a cheerful and modern touch to any space.
- Nostalgic Comfort: A Return to Cozy Living
Homeowners are leaning into warmth and nostalgia, moving away from open-concept spaces toward more intimate, defined rooms. Built-in bookshelves, cozy reading nooks, and vintage-inspired furnishings are making a strong comeback, providing a sense of comfort and charm that never goes out of style.
- Bold Patterns and Layered Textures
Say goodbye to minimalism and hello to pattern play. Expect to see bold wallpapers, mixed textiles, and layered rugs dominating interiors this season. Mixing different textures and patterns brings depth and personality, making your space feel curated and lived-in.
- Sustainable and Natural Materials
Eco-conscious design is a major focus for 2025, with homeowners opting for materials like reclaimed wood, bamboo, and natural stone. These elements not only add warmth and texture but also support sustainability by reducing environmental impact.
- Dramatic Drapery and Soft Furnishings
Drapes and fabric details are becoming key design elements rather than just functional necessities. Flowing curtains, pleated textiles, and soft furnishings in rich, luxurious fabrics elevate any room and create an elegant, layered aesthetic.
- Personalized Interiors with Unique Accents
The days of cookie-cutter interiors are behind us. More homeowners are incorporating one-of-a-kind pieces, such as antique finds, bespoke furniture, and handcrafted decor, to reflect their unique style. This trend embraces creativity and individuality in home design.
- Indoor-Outdoor Harmony
Blurring the line between indoor and outdoor living remains a strong trend. Large windows, biophilic design elements, and earthy color palettes create a seamless flow between your home and nature, fostering a sense of relaxation and tranquility.
- Multifunctional Spaces for Modern Lifestyles
As remote work continues, multifunctional spaces are more important than ever. Think home offices that double as guest rooms, dining areas with built-in workspaces, and adaptable furniture that serves multiple purposes. Maximizing function without sacrificing style is key.
- Statement Lighting as an Artistic Element
Lighting is no longer just about function—it’s an art form. Oversized pendant lights, geometric chandeliers, and sculptural lamps serve as bold statement pieces that enhance the overall design of a room while providing practical illumination.
- Warm Earth Tones and Soft Neutrals
Earthy shades like terracotta, warm beige, and deep olive green are replacing cool neutrals. These tones create a cozy, inviting atmosphere and pair well with natural materials for a harmonious and grounded aesthetic.
How to Incorporate These Trends into Your Home
Updating your home’s interior doesn’t mean a complete overhaul. Small changes, such as swapping out textiles, adding accent pieces, or introducing new color schemes, can make a big impact. If you're considering selling, staging your home with these trends can make your space more appealing to potential buyers.
